Rock an orange palette!

Orange is the color of the season – no news there. But you don’t have to commit to a full orange body suit to rock the season’s hottest hue. Try using small pops of vibrant orange in your clothing and accessories. You’ll be looking sweet, sassy, and seasonal. We’re loving:

Embrace bold makeup

On Halloween, drama is the name of the game. And what better way to bring out your dramatic side than by taking your make up to a whole new level. Skip your usual routine in favor of either dark, sultry eyes or deep red lips. It’s fun to mix it up every once in a while, right? Check out these youtube tutorials.
